Autor: Michael Höhne

Michael Höhne
Michael começou a programar BASIC quando tinha 15 anos e continuou com código de máquina puro, Assembler, Pascal, C, JAVA, C#, e finalmente 4D. Ele tem usado linguagens orientadas para objectos desde o início dos anos 90 e está muito contente por ver o 4D a ir nessa direcção. Tendo trabalhado em várias empresas, incluindo a Microsoft de 1998 a 2001, Michael tem estado profundamente empenhado nas tecnologias Microsoft desde então e ganhou quatro vezes (de 2007 a 2010) o prémio MVP para o CRM dinâmico da Microsoft. Desde que deixou a Microsoft, passou anos a fazer trabalho freelance e iniciou a sua própria empresa, Stunnware. Michael começou a desenvolver-se com 4D em 2018. Hoje, ele é o chefe da equipa de desenvolvimento de Munique na Knk Business Software AG e um programador 4D a tempo inteiro.
Posto Convidado blank

Aplicar convenções de nomeação com macros Form

Tradução automática de Deepl

pelo autor convidado Michael Höhne, 4D developer (Munique, Alemanha)

Há uma característica no 4D v18 R5 que pode ter sido negligenciada, ou pelo menos não ter recebido muita atenção até agora: Formar macros. Para ser honesto, também não tinha passado muito tempo nelas, até há pouco tempo. Neste post do blog, vou mostrar-vos uma macro que poupa muito tempo ao aplicar convenções de nomes a colunas de caixas de listagem, cabeçalhos de colunas e rodapés. Pode facilmente alterá-la de acordo com as suas necessidades. Um repo dedicado está também disponível no Github.